Transaction 4d3ce450f71c55b9111ccc00fc63e323cf8fbf40ec67f91315de5b14e22e49d1

30 Input
1 Outputs
  • 4d3ce450f71c55b9111ccc00fc63e323cf8fbf40ec67f91315de5b14e22e49d1:0
  • value  23425430
    address  1G47mSr3oANXMafVrR8UC4pzV7FEAzo3r9